In this segment of the video, the YouTuber introduces “The Pillars of the Earth,” a game inspired by the novel from Ken Follett. The game features intricate detail and accurate historical depiction. The plot centers around three different books, allowing players to start at any of them. The narrative involves realistic and impactful decisions made by protagonists, with consequences affecting the storyline. The gameplay involves controlling different characters through a traditional point-and-click Adventure format, with streamlined controls using the left and right sticks for movement and inventory management. The game offers multiple ways to accomplish tasks, with decisions tracked and impacting the overall narrative.

In this segment of the video, the narrator discusses the decision-making process in Ken Follett’s Pillars of the Earth game. They mention that while some decisions can lead to restarts at checkpoints, the consequences are manageable and engaging. The gameplay revolves around navigating conversations and manipulating situations for desired outcomes, with a time-based response system. The game’s linear structure sometimes feels forced due to direct echoes of the novels but introduces fresh elements as well. The ambiance of the locations is praised for its beauty and faithfulness to the novels’ era. The game is likened to Game of Thrones in its harsh unpredictability, offering control over three diverse character groups. Quick-time events are included, but with slight control delays. The overall gameplay is rated positively for effectively showcasing the narrative, with room for improvement in controls and touch screen implementation on the Nintendo Switch.

In this segment of the video, the focus is on the visual and audio aspects of the game Ken Follett’s The Pillars of the Earth. The game is praised for its stunning hand-painted scenes and intricate detail, as well as its animated style. While there are some performance issues such as visual bugs and occasional glitches, artistically the game is highly rated. The soundtrack by composer Tilo Alperman is described as masterful and blends perfectly with the visuals. The voice acting and the Prague film harmonic Orchestra’s score are also highlighted, with the audio scoring a perfect 20 out of 20. The game is priced at 17 pounds and 99 pence and offers three books that can be played in any order. It is recommended for Adventure Game fans looking for a narrative-driven experience with moral choices, despite simplicity in puzzles. The game receives a positive review overall, with a SwitchUp score of 83 percent.
